58 Charrington Way, Broadbridge Heath, Horsham, RH12 3TH is a freehold terraced property built between 1983-1990. The property offers approximately 657 square feet of living space. In this location, properties of similar size usually have two bedrooms.

The estimated current market value of the property is £323,765 , which equates to approximately £493 per square foot. It was last sold on 18 Nov 2005 for £170,500. Since then, the value has increased by £153,265, representing a 89.9% increase, or approximately 4.5% per year.

The current estimated value of £323,765 is:

  • 9.5% lower than the average property price on Charrington Way
  • 18.0% lower than the average in the RH12 3TH postcode area
  • and 31.8% lower than the average price for Horsham as a whole

At the most recent EPC inspection on 18 May 2021, the property was recorded as rented.

58 Charrington Way, Broadbridge Heath, Horsham, West Sussex, RH12 3TH has an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ating of C, based on the latest assessment carried out on 18 May 2021.

This property has a heating system that uses warm air distribution, powered by mains gas. Hot water is provided from the main heating system, though the cylinder has no thermostat. The windows are fully double glazed.

The previous EPC assessment was conducted on 27 Oct 2009, when the property was rated D. Since then, the rating has improved to C, with the energy efficiency score increasing by 1.5%.

Since the previous assessment, several changes were observed:

  • The hot water system was changed from electric immersion, off-peak to from main system, no cylinder thermostat, with its energy efficiency improving from poor to average.
  • The roof construction or insulation changed from pitched, 150 mm loft insulation to pitched, 100 mm loft insulation, changing energy efficiency from good to average.
  • The wall construction or insulation changed from cavity wall, as built, partial insulation (assumed) to timber frame, as built, insulated (assumed), improving energy efficiency from average to good.
  • The lighting was updated from no low energy lighting to low energy lighting in all fixed outlets, with efficiency improving from very poor to very good.
